Position Summary: As a Registered Dietitian Nutritionist (RDN), you are a vital member of a compassionate, multidisciplinary treatment team dedicated to transforming lives. In alignment with the Discovery Behavioral Health Clinical Model, you will champion nutritional healing as an essential component of whole-person care. In this role, you will empower patients to rebuild their relationship with food, support medical and psychological recovery, and contribute to a therapeutic environment grounded in safety, dignity, and evidence-based practice. Working under the supervision of a licensed Registered Dietitian, you will play a meaningful role in advancing clinical excellence while supporting patients and families through every stage of recovery. Key Responsibilities Clinical Care & Patient Impact
- Deliver individualized, evidence-based nutrition care by assessing weight, vitals, labs, and dietary needs, developing treatment plans that support both medical stability and long-term recovery.
- Identify and communicate weekly treatment goals, ensuring alignment across the interdisciplinary team and continuity of care.
- Facilitate engaging, developmentally appropriate dietary groups that inspire insight, skill-building, and behavior change.
- Provide therapeutic meal support and milieu interventions that reinforce recovery-oriented behaviors and foster a healing environment.
- Collaborate with physicians and psychiatrists to address medical and psychiatric needs requiring nutritional intervention.
- Serve as a trusted partner to families, providing consistent communication, education, and support-particularly for adolescent patients.
- Coordinate with referral sources and outpatient providers to ensure seamless transitions across all phases of care (admission, midpoint, discharge).
- Support food service operations in collaboration with leadership, including inventory management, procurement, budget oversight, and adherence to safety and sanitation standards.
- Supervise Diet Technicians, when applicable, fostering a culture of accountability, growth, and clinical excellence.
- Maintain timely, high-quality clinical documentation that meets regulatory, organizational, and quality standards.
- Actively contribute to program growth through outreach, tours, and representation of the organization's clinical model.
- Participate in required trainings, competency validations, and ongoing professional development.
- Support program needs and perform additional duties as assigned.
- Partner closely with clinical and milieu staff to ensure consistent, high-quality care and alignment with treatment philosophies.
- Provide guidance and support to staff in reinforcing therapeutic interactions with patients and families.
- Model and uphold a recovery-oriented environment by participating in meal support and patient engagement activities.
- Practice in alignment with evidence-based, weight-inclusive, and patient-centered frameworks such as intuitive eating, motivational interviewing, and non-diet approaches.
- Integrate these paradigms into treatment planning, patient care, and program implementation to support sustainable recovery.
- Co-facilitate family programming and dietary interventions in accordance with level-of-care expectations.
- Bachelor's Degree in an Accreditation Council for Education in Nutrition and Dietetics (ACEND) approved Didactic Programs in Dietetics (DPD).
- Completion of Dietetic Internship
- Commission for Dietetic Registration (CDR) License, and state license where applicable
- One year of experience preferred in dietary services.
- Must obtain and maintain CPI certification within 90 days of hire
- Must obtain and maintain CPR, AED, and First Aid, along with ServSafe certification within 30 days of hire.
- Must maintain and possess a current Driver's License and be in good standing
